Brisbane's commitment to clean energy is undeniable. Solar installations across South Bank, West End, and the emerging tech precincts of Eagle Street have tripled since 2023, with rooftop panels now visible on everything from heritage terrace houses in Paddington to the gleaming corporate towers of the CBD. Yet beneath this green veneer lies a more complicated story that city planners and residents are only beginning to grapple with.
The promise is compelling: Queensland's abundant sunshine, falling battery storage costs, and a state target of 80 per cent renewable energy by 2035. Brisbane City Council's own commitment to net-zero by 2040 has galvanised investment. But the infrastructure supporting this transition carries risks that rarely make headlines.
Consider lithium mining. Australia supplies roughly 60 per cent of the world's lithium, much of it destined for the batteries that will power Brisbane's electric vehicle fleet and grid storage systems. Yet extraction leaves deep environmental scars: water depletion in already stressed regions, toxic tailings, and labour practices in overseas processing facilities that critics argue exploit workers. When Brisbaneites charge their Tesla in a driveway in Ascot or Toowong, they're unknowingly linked to these distant supply chains.
Then there's the waste question. Solar panels installed in 2015 are now entering replacement cycles. Australia currently recycles less than 10 per cent of its solar waste, with most panels ending up in landfill. The recycling infrastructure needed to handle the projected surge in panel disposal barely exists.
Wind energy, meanwhile, brings its own tensions. Proposed mega-turbine farms inland generate fierce local opposition over land use and wildlife impact, yet are essential to meet renewable targets. The tension between urban sustainability ideals and regional communities bearing the infrastructure burden remains largely unresolved.
There's also the equity question: can Brisbane's transition be truly green if only affluent households in suburbs like Bulimba and Clayfield can afford rooftop solar, while renters and lower-income Brisbaneites in Inala or Sunnybank subsidise others' environmental virtue through higher grid charges?
These aren't arguments against clean energy. Rather, they're reminders that genuine sustainability requires confronting uncomfortable truths about global supply chains, waste management, and social fairness—not just celebrating solar statistics. Brisbane's green future depends on whether the city is willing to ask the hard questions alongside celebrating the easy wins.
